    Lois Bosman

    November 1, 1938 - November 24, 2021

    Lois Marie Bosman nee Rottschafer, age 83, of Holland, passed away Wednesday, November 24, 2021, at her home in Holland. Lois was blessed to be born to parents who loved the Lord, bringing her to church and schooling her in Christian Schools. Through the working of the Lord in her heart and the influence of her parents in her life, Lois came to know the Lord Jesus Christ as her Savior. This love for the Lord she extended to her children and grandchildren. Lois was born in Grand Rapids, Michigan and at a young age moved to Chicago with her family. Living in Englewood, she attended 2nd Englewood CRC and graduated from Chicago Christian High School in 1956. After graduation, she attended Calvin College before moving back to Englewood, Ill, where she married her husband of 62 years, Benjamin Bosman. Lois and Ben raised their children in Thornton, Ill and attended Cottage Grove CRC where she was involved in Ladies Society and raising money for Calvin Christian School. She, with her husband, ran Associated Refuse Disposal of Chicago for many years before retiring to Central Lake, Mich., and joining Ellsworth CRC. In 2013 she moved to Holland, Mich to be closer to her children. All her life, she loved the Lord with an infectious joy and grace and had an enormous impact on her many friends and extensive family.
